]> git.xonotic.org Git - xonotic/xonotic-data.pk3dir.git/commitdiff
Attempt to fix csqcplayers walking animations
authorSamual Lenks <samual@xonotic.org>
Sun, 3 Mar 2013 19:00:00 +0000 (14:00 -0500)
committerSamual Lenks <samual@xonotic.org>
Sun, 3 Mar 2013 19:00:00 +0000 (14:00 -0500)
qcsrc/client/csqcmodel_hooks.qc

index 1f8306e7675f4609b13f75777821ff12ad27902f..9fb02eddd8869e55583cce0c2ffc60508d478fa5 100644 (file)
@@ -623,8 +623,8 @@ void CSQCModel_Hook_PreDraw(float isplayer)
                        }
                        else
                        {
-                               tracebox(self.origin + '0 0 1', self.mins, self.maxs, self.origin - '0 0 1', MOVE_NORMAL, self);
-                               if(trace_fraction < 1 && trace_plane_normal_z > 0.7)
+                               tracebox(self.origin + '0 0 1', self.mins, self.maxs, self.origin - '0 0 4', MOVE_NORMAL, self);
+                               if(trace_startsolid || trace_fraction < 1)
                                        onground = 1;
                        }
                        animdecide_init(self);